系统开发构架图怎么做的

首页 / 常见问题 / 低代码开发 / 系统开发构架图怎么做的
作者:低代码工具 发布时间:11-04 23:17 浏览量:8070
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

系统开发构架图怎么做的?

系统开发构架图是一种视觉工具,它反映了系统的总体结构和各个组成部分的相互关系,以及它们是如何一起工作的。首先,你需要明确系统的主要组成部分,这包括硬件、软件、网络和数据等。其次,你需要确定这些组件之间的关系,即它们如何一起工作。然后,你需要用适当的工具和技术来创建构架图,例如UML、流程图或其他可视化工具。最后,你需要在构架图中标明各个部分的名称和功能,并确保所有的信息都是准确和完整的。

一、明确系统的主要组成部分

在创建系统开发构架图的第一步,你需要明确系统的主要组成部分。这包括硬件、软件、网络和数据等。硬件包括服务器、计算机、打印机等设备。软件则包括操作系统、数据库管理系统、应用程序等。网络包括路由器、交换机、防火墙等设备以及网络协议。数据则包括数据库、文件、文档等。

为了更好地理解系统的组成部分,你可能需要参考系统的设计文档,或者和系统的设计者和用户进行交流。你也可以通过查阅相关的书籍、文章和在线资源来学习更多的信息。

二、确定组件之间的关系

确定系统组件之间的关系是创建系统开发构架图的第二步。这需要你理解这些组件是如何一起工作的。例如,一个应用程序可能需要通过网络从服务器上获取数据,然后在计算机上进行处理,最后通过打印机打印结果。

为了确定组件之间的关系,你需要了解系统的工作流程。你可能需要阅读系统的操作手册,或者和系统的操作员进行交流。你也可以通过实际操作系统来观察其工作流程。

三、选择适当的工具和技术

创建系统开发构架图需要使用适当的工具和技术。这包括UML、流程图或其他可视化工具。UML是一种广泛使用的建模语言,它可以用来表示系统的结构和行为。流程图是一种表示工作流程的图形工具,它可以用来表示系统的工作流程。其他的可视化工具,如Visio、Lucidchart等,也可以用来创建构架图。

在选择工具和技术时,你需要考虑你的需求和能力。例如,如果你需要创建一个详细的构架图,那么UML可能是一个好的选择。如果你只需要创建一个简单的流程图,那么使用流程图工具可能更方便。

四、在构架图中标明各个部分的名称和功能

在构架图中标明各个部分的名称和功能是创建系统开发构架图的最后一步。这需要你确保所有的信息都是准确和完整的。你需要在构架图中标明每个组件的名称,以及它们的功能和责任。

为了确保信息的准确性,你可能需要参考系统的设计文档,或者和系统的设计者和用户进行交流。你也可以通过查阅相关的书籍、文章和在线资源来验证你的理解。

总的来说,创建系统开发构架图需要你理解系统的组成部分,确定它们之间的关系,选择适当的工具和技术,以及在构架图中标明各个部分的名称和功能。通过这些步骤,你可以创建出一个清晰、准确、完整的构架图,帮助你更好地理解和设计系统。

相关问答FAQs:

1. 系统开发构架图是什么?

系统开发构架图是指在软件开发过程中,用于表示系统组成部分和它们之间关系的图形化表示方式。它能够帮助开发团队和利益相关者更好地理解系统的整体结构和组成。

2. 如何制作系统开发构架图?

制作系统开发构架图可以采用多种工具和方法。其中一种常用的方法是使用UML(统一建模语言)来描述系统的结构和行为。可以使用UML工具如Visio、Astah等,选择适合的图形符号和关系线来表示系统的各个组件和它们之间的关系。

3. 制作系统开发构架图需要考虑哪些因素?

在制作系统开发构架图时,需要考虑以下因素:

  • 系统的功能需求:构架图应该能够清晰地表示系统的各个功能模块和它们之间的关系。
  • 可扩展性和灵活性:构架图应该能够展示系统的可扩展性,即可以方便地添加新的功能模块或修改现有的模块。
  • 性能和安全性:构架图应该能够反映系统的性能和安全性要求,包括数据传输速度、数据存储和保护等方面。
  • 可维护性和可测试性:构架图应该能够清晰地表示系统的各个组件之间的关系,方便后续的维护和测试工作。

以上是关于系统开发构架图的常见问题和回答,希望能对您有所帮助!

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

开发公司团队架构表怎么写
11-17 13:54
网站开发公司怎么做账
11-17 13:54
网站开发公司怎么找
11-17 13:54
如何选择软件定制开发公司
11-17 13:54
在Timing这款App的开发公司—武汉氪细胞 工作是什么体验
11-17 13:54
网站开发公司名称怎么起名
11-17 13:54
怎么选择专业网站开发公司
11-17 13:54
天津有什么好的APP外包开发公司吗
11-17 13:54
app开发公司怎么选择
11-17 13:54

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流